The existence of a hornworm goes through several stages throughout its life span. From hatching as a tiny ovum, the hornworm slowly grows into a larva that voraciously consumes on foliage. As the caterpillar grows, it molts numerous times, casting off its old skin for a new one, enabling its physique to expand. After a sequence of molts, the hornworm attains its full size, measuring approximately three to four inches in length. At this point, it enters the chrysalis stage by fastening itself to a safe surface. Within the pupa, the hornworm transforms into an entirely different creature. This metamorphosis is nothing short of miraculous, as the caterpillar undergoes a complete restructuring of its body. After a duration of time, the pupa splits open, and the adult hornworm emerges with vibrant wings. The adult hornworm, now a moth, seeks a mate to continue the cycle. After mating, the female hornworm deposits her eggs on a appropriate host plant for the next generation. And so, the life span of a hornworm starts over again, persisting the circle of existence for this amazing creature.
